​Redefining Data Privacy and Censorship Resistance

​One of the most profound core qualities of #Walrus is its ability to offer censorship-resistant storage. In the traditional web, a cloud provider or a government can force a website offline by targeting the central server where the data lives. Walrus eliminates this vulnerability. Because files are fragmented and distributed across a global network of nodes, there is no single server to target.

​For users engaging in private blockchain-based interactions, this is revolutionary. It means that the frontend interfaces of DeFi protocols can be hosted on Walrus, making them unstoppable. Even if a domain name is seized, the underlying application interface stored on Walrus remains accessible via alternative entry points. This aligns perfectly with the protocol's focus on secure interactions; it ensures that access to financial tools and information cannot be arbitrarily cut off by intermediaries. While the public blockchain is transparent, Walrus enables the storage of encrypted data blobs, allowing users to store private backups, personal documents, and sensitive information that only they can decrypt, free from the prying eyes of data-mining corporations.

Empowering the Next Generation of dApps

​The current bottleneck for many decentralized applications (dApps) is that while their transactions are on-chain, their rich media (images, videos, user interfaces) are often stored on centralized servers like AWS or Google Cloud. This creates a "centralization dependencies" risk.

​Walrus provides the missing piece of the puzzle for a fully decentralized stack.

  • NFTs and Gaming: Walrus can store the high-resolution assets for NFTs and blockchain games. Unlike IPFS which can suffer from data persistence issues (files disappearing if no one pins them), Walrus's economic incentives ensure that gaming assets remain available permanently as long as storage fees are paid.

  • DeFi Analytics: Complex DeFi platforms require storing massive amounts of historical trade data and analytics. Walrus offers a cost-effective way to query and store this data without burdening the high-cost Layer 1 blockchain.

  • Social Media: Decentralized social networks can use Walrus to store user-generated content—photos, videos, and posts—ensuring that users truly own their data. If a user leaves one platform, their data on Walrus remains theirs, portable to any other application that supports the protocol.

Enterprise Adoption and Cloud Alternatives

​While rooted in crypto, the Walrus Protocol aims to disrupt the trillion-dollar traditional cloud storage market. For enterprises, the appeal of Walrus lies in cost efficiency and reliability. The "Red Stuff" erasure coding technology allows Walrus to offer storage prices that are significantly lower than established giants like Amazon S3, primarily because it utilizes "latent storage"—unused hard drive space from data centers around the world.

​Furthermore, for enterprises concerned with uptime, Walrus offers a superior Service Level Agreement (SLA) through mathematics rather than corporate promises. The decentralized nature of the network guarantees higher availability; even if a major regional internet outage occurs, the data remains retrievable from nodes in other regions. This makes Walrus an attractive solution for archival data, disaster recovery backups, and heavy media hosting.
